- [ ] **Step 7: Re-seal the Taxling rate-cache signing key.** After rotating the cache-invalidation key pair, confirm the lookup cache in the Brindlemoor region still serves signed rate tables. Two witnesses initial the ceremony log before sealing. To complete the seal, the officiant enters the recovery passphrase noted below.

vault phrase of kafof-bajeg = tamvan-silir-lamwyn-ruswyn-briix-frador-holvan-oliox-tamax-rusath

Heads up: if the Lintrock baseline file in the Quarrow repo drifts from main, CI fails with a "stale baseline" error even when the code is fine. Quick fix is to regenerate the baseline on a clean checkout and re-push. If a customer build is blocked, confirm the failing run matches the token below before escalating.

build token for yadug-yagag: htk21_c863c33eb8b82c0c9c152

## Tuning

The receipt mailer (Almsgate) batches donation receipts and sends through the Thornquay relay. On-call: if the queue backs up, resist the urge to crank batch size — the relay rate-limits per connection, and bigger batches just mean bigger retries. Scale worker count first, then shorten the flush interval. Dedupe window must stay longer than the retry horizon or donors get duplicate receipts, which generates tickets. All knobs live in one place and are read at worker start. Current production values follow.

tuning table, kajop-yafof:
QUOTAS = {
    "wenath": 10,
    "ulaael": 5,
}